Ambush Designer Yoon Ahn Provides Update On Timing Of Nike Dunk High Launch

nike-ambush-dunk-high-2020

May 18, 2020. Leave a Comment


Ambush designer Yoon Ahn today (May 18, 2020) provided an update on the Nike Dunk High kicks that were originally slated to drop this month. Due to COVID-19 the launch was delayed, but Ahn says the collaborative effort is still very much in the queue. That said, she didn’t provide any timing.

On Instagram, Ahn stated she was working on “two more new colorways,” and it’s not clear if she’s referencing the two colorways already previewed, plans for an additional two colors or a reset that includes two altogether new colors.

We first caught a glimpse of Ahn’s eye-catching design when it was shown in hot pink and black and white during Nike’s Future Sport Forum presentation held during New York Fashion Week in February 2020.

Ambush’s take on Nike’s Dunk High includes a raw finished, co-branded tongue but the most compelling design element is the used of a rubber Swoosh whose tip extends past the heel.
